This actionpacked adventure, starring roger moore and coscripted by wilbur smith from his own blockbuster novel, goldmine, was britains contribution to the 1970s rash of disaster movies. Moore plays rod slater, general manager of a south african gold mine, who is instructed by his boss steyner bradford dillman to break through an underground dike into what he is told is a rich seam of gold.
